TAYLORSVILLE, Ind. – The German Township Volunteer Fire Department (GTVFD), Indiana State Police, and Edinburgh Fire and Rescue responded to I-65 and U.S. 31 for a crash with injury and entrapment Friday afternoon.
Crews arrived just after 3 p.m. and found a truck that reportedly had rolled over several times. It came to rest on the passenger side with the driver still trapped inside.
GTVFD stabilized the vehicle so it would not roll onto its roof and firefighters used an extrication spreader to help remove the driver via the rear window. He was then transported to a level 1 trauma center by CRH EMS.
The northbound lanes of I-65 were closed for approximately 30 minutes for investigation and cleanup.
